GNU Emacs 24.0.90.1 (x86_64-pc-linux-gnu, GTK+ Version 2.20.1) of 2011-11-03 on lychee, modified by Debian
Gtk theme is Murrine Brave Dark.
I modified these lines in gtkrc
GtkRange ::slider-width = 10 # Scrollbar width.
GtkRange ::stepper-size = 0 # Stepper height.
This is what the scrollbars look like in most other apps:
http://jaderholm.com/tmp/2011-11-04-scroll1.png(though Gedit and Gvim both display them wrong)
This is what they look like in Emacs by default:
http://jaderholm.com/tmp/2011-11-04-scroll2.pngNote that the slider is the right width, it's just the trough that is wrong.
If I use (add-to-list 'default-frame-alist '(scroll-bar-width . 10)) then they look correct:
http://jaderholm.com/tmp/2011-11-04-scroll3.png
I've seen this in other themes that I haven't modified myself.
